After a virtual wedding ceremony that included family and friends, KJ and Alise celebrated their marriage with an intimate beach photo session at Montaña de Oro State Park in Los Osos, California. Beyond the beach, the couple explored other areas of the state park, as well, posing amongst the lush greenery.
The pair met in 2009, when they were both part of the same doctoral program at UC Santa Barbara. “We were obligated to hang out,” they write, “But once we started, we basically never stopped.”
Both KJ and Alise proposed to each other in spectacularly romantic places. KJ popped the question while they were camping along the ocean, and Alisa did so on top of the Eiffel Tower.
Their photographer, Renoda Campbell, writes that “their playfulness, passion, friendship and lastly, true love for each other showed with every look and touch.”
